Exactly How Does Cold Laser Treatment Work?
Cold Laser Treatment is used to aid increase cell development, reduce discomfort and swelling, and speed up the recovery procedure. It can be utilized alone or combined with other therapies like medications and physical treatment.

The treatment is noninvasive and does not trigger any kind of significant negative effects. It utilizes a portable device that is put on the affected area of the skin. It commonly takes a series of 8 to 30 therapies to obtain the best arise from laser treatment.

Unlike standard lasers, which are precision instruments created to cut through tissues, a chilly laser is non-invasive and does not melt the tissue. Your professional will certainly put a tiny wand including light-emitting diodes on your damaged tissues and activate the laser's photobiomodulation result. The photons pass through the damaged cells of the body and promote the mitochondria to generate adenosine triphosphate, which is a natural cellular power. It additionally triggers a rise in blood flow and accelerates mobile regrowth, which increases the healing procedure of your injury.

What Are the Conveniences of Cold Laser Therapy?
The main benefit of chilly laser therapy is discomfort decrease and accelerated healing. It promotes mobile task which leads to a reduction in swelling and swelling, causing faster recovery times.

Additionally, it is a non-invasive treatment alternative with marginal side effects. It can be used together with various other physical treatment modalities for increased results. For the most part, it calls for a collection of treatments to see ideal outcomes. These therapies are short, with the majority of sessions lasting less than 30 minutes.

Most clients discover that their injuries respond in six or less therapies, yet some problems take 15 or even more. It is necessary to have realistic expectations concerning the efficiency of this treatment. While it does help reduce pain, it is not a cure-all for all injuries. It is likewise worth noting that a lot of insurance provider do not cover this treatment.
